    Malan Marnersdóttir - Wikipedia

    The daughter of Doctor Marner Andreas Simonsen and Anna Kristina Godtfred, she was born in Klaksvík and grew up in various places in the Faroe Islands and Denmark. She graduated from high school in Tórshavn and went on to earn degrees in French from Aarhus University and in Danish from the University of … Se mere

    Malan Marnersdóttir (born 25 January 1952) is a Faroese academic and non-fiction writer. Se mere

    She received the Faroese Literature Prize for non-fiction in 1993. Se mere
